Nemo Road, located between Elk Vale Road and the Black Hills National Forest boundary, is a rural and scenic Rapid City neighborhood with pine-covered ridgelines and wide-open acreage. The neighborhood’s character concentrates around the Nemo Road and Elk Vale Road junction, where traffic thins and the landscape shifts from prairie edges to Black Hills foothills. Homes lean toward ranch-style builds, barndominiums, and custom houses set back behind long driveways and shelterbelts. Daily rhythms follow two-lane drives, trailheads, and reservoir days rather than sidewalks and storefront blocks. Community touchstones include The Golf Club at Red Rock, the South Dakota Air and Space Museum, and the Rushmore Mall corridor for errands and meetups. The setting reads as outdoors-first, with dark skies, wind in the pines, and quick transitions from town to timber.
